国外golang公司

发布时间:2024-07-05 01:08:47

h2标签:The Rise of Golang in the Global Tech Industry (Golang在全球科技行业的崛起) p标签:Over the past few years, Golang has emerged as a dominant force in the tech industry. With its powerful features and efficient performance, many foreign companies have turned to Golang for their development needs. In this article, we will explore the reasons behind the rise of Golang in the global tech industry. h2标签:Simplicity and Readability (简单易读的特性) p标签:One of the key factors contributing to Golang's popularity is its simplicity and readability. Golang was designed with a focus on simplicity, making it easy for developers to write clean and maintainable code. The language has a small and concise syntax, which reduces the amount of boilerplate code required. This simplicity also enhances the readability of the code, making it easier for developers to understand and collaborate on projects. h2标签:Concurrency and Scalability (并发性与可扩展性) p标签:Another major advantage of using Golang is its built-in support for concurrency. Golang's goroutines and channels make it easy for developers to write concurrent programs, enabling efficient utilization of system resources. This concurrency model allows for the effective handling of multiple tasks simultaneously, resulting in improved performance and scalability. Companies dealing with high traffic or large amounts of data can greatly benefit from Golang's concurrency features. h2标签:High Performance (高性能) p标签:Golang is known for its excellent performance characteristics. The Go compiler produces efficient executable code that can run at near-native speeds. This makes Golang a popular choice for companies developing software applications that require fast execution times and low latency. Additionally, Golang's garbage collection mechanism ensures efficient memory management, further enhancing its performance. With its fast execution and low memory usage, Golang is ideal for building high-performance systems. h2标签:Strong Ecosystem and Community Support (强大的生态系统与社区支持) p标签:Golang has a vibrant and active community that provides strong support to developers. The official Golang website offers comprehensive documentation and numerous resources that help developers quickly get started with the language. Moreover, Golang has a robust ecosystem with a wide range of third-party libraries and packages available. These libraries cover a wide range of domains, including web development, networking, databases, and more. The extensive ecosystem and community support make Golang a convenient choice for developers, as they can leverage existing solutions to build their applications efficiently. h2标签:Cross-platform Compatibility (跨平台兼容性) p标签:Golang's cross-platform compatibility is another factor contributing to its popularity. Golang provides excellent support for building applications that can run seamlessly on different operating systems, such as Linux, macOS, and Windows. This cross-platform compatibility allows companies to develop software that can be deployed and used across a wide range of environments, minimizing compatibility issues and maximizing reach. h2标签:Conclusion (结论) p标签:In conclusion, Golang's rise in the global tech industry can be attributed to its simplicity, concurrency features, high performance, strong ecosystem, community support, and cross-platform compatibility. These advantages have made Golang a preferred choice for many foreign companies, enabling them to develop efficient and scalable software solutions. As Golang continues to evolve and gain popularity, it is likely to become even more prevalent in the global tech industry in the coming years.

相关推荐